Skanska is planning to develop a new office scheme in Warsaw’s Mokotów district, Nowa Warszawa website reported this week. Located at the corner of Sobieskiego, Idzikowskiego and Witosa streets, the plot has proved troublesome to developers for nearly 20 years. Skanska took over the property from Tarus Holding Polska, which had hired Kataharsis Development to develop an office project (V Point) in 2014. Before that were plans to build a project called Plac Europa project on the site, but preparations stopped before the project even broke ground. Skanska says it has all the necessary permits in place to start the construction but is waiting for first pre-leases to be signed.
